after i installed Proxmox on an new Machine the Network connection make problems. I use the same ip that I used with the old one.
Now i can't connect to the host.
If i ping the host from another machine, the first ping is ok but after that all pings lost. I can ping my router from the host with no issues.
I also cannot access the web GUI and connect via ssh.
But sometomes, all work perfect until i reboot.
